Problem: A sunny summer morning, a fighter jet pilot experiences a hair-raising situation. While on a training exercise, she is alerted by the command center that an Unidentified Flying
Object (UFO) has entered the airspace and will soon appear on her radar. Some moments later,
the jet's radar detects the object a few hundred feet above, moving at other-wordly speeds on a
bearing of 60° 10' (relative to the jet). In a few milliseconds, the object travels 8.61 miles in a
straight line away from the fighter jet. At this point, radars at both the command center and
fighter jet begin to mysteriously malfunction. The only data command center is able to collect is
that the object has changed bearing and has traveled 5.21 miles (again in a straight line), before
disappearing. The jet's radar is able to additionally relay that the last detectable location of the
UFO relative to the fighter jet was some distance directly east of the fighter jet. Everyone is
dismayed at the idea that the UFO could be flying undetectable, next to the fighter jet and so they
quickly turn to you and your colleague for help, both of who are analysts and trig whizzes.
